		<description>I also have sleep paralysis. I have it a few times a month and it happens when I least expect it and sometimes when I do. It happens when I sleep in any position (my back, stomach, side) on the bed, couch, and floor. Even the weirdest thing is it happens at any time of the day or night. At first I was scared to even sleep at all. Usually people think that if it&#039;s light out your safe...not neccessarily for me. In fact, it happened most when I took afternoon naps. 
First I hear a distant sound like foot steps or chairs being pushed in (when I know no one&#039;s home) as if they were there all the time and during SP is the only time I notice the presence. The footsteps always draw nearer and I hear grunting usually from a man and mumbling. I can only move my eyes around and when I try to speak the sound is barely over a whisper no matter how hard I push. I can&#039;t lift a finger or lift my head to see what&#039;s coming closer towards me. I used to think it was a spirit of my dad or brother visiting me but each time I get a different feeling. Somethings a deep dread and sometimes peace it&#039;s weird. The scary thing is I&#039;m usually never touched until recently. I took a nap in front of the TV and &quot;woke up&quot; in the middle of the night. As soon as a I woke up I felt pulling sensation on my arm. I couldn&#039;t move and it kept tugging but I would only shake along with the tugging. I remember my arm up in the air but I couldn&#039;t look up to see who was tugging. All the while I hear my mom snoring in the other room while this person (woman this time) is mumbling loudly and unintelligently. 
My first experinece was at 10 in the morning and I was on my back and I could see a little girl by my door just sitting there looking at me. It was really sunny so sunny that I could see my eyelashes.
One early morning my dog was sleeping with me and she didn&#039;t even wake up as I was hoping she would. It was a man and he was walking around mumbling and stomping I heard him fall on the couch and even scratch himself. During Sleep paralysis my hearing is magnified. At times I even get out of body experiences and I promise i don&#039;t do drugs or tke any pills or meds. I&#039;ve done alot of research on it but nothing is quite similar to my experiences. Please someone reply...it&#039;s getting worse.</description>
